I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

somme et minimun de textbox [XL-2007]


Sujet :

Macros et VBA Excel

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re confirmé
    Inscrit en
    Octobre 2009
    Messages
    78
    Détails du profil
    Informations forums :
    Inscription : Octobre 2009
    Messages : 78
    Par défaut somme et minimun de textbox
    Bonjour à tous,

    n'ayant pas trouver de réponses sur le forum, je me permets de créer une nouvelle discussion :
    mon problème est assez simple à expliquer :
    j'ai 3 textbox (1,2 et 3) puis 3 autres (12,13 et 14)
    je souhaite faire le calcul dans un autre textbox = min (textbox1, textbox2, textbox3) + min(textbox12, textbox13, textbox14)

    le problème est que il me semble que la fonction min ne permet pas de comparer plus de 2 éléments
    pouvez vous m'aider en me proposant une autre solution?
    cordialement

  2. #2
    Expert confirmé Avatar de jfontaine
    Homme Profil pro
    Contrôleur de Gestion
    Inscrit en
    Juin 2006
    Messages
    4 756
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 51
    Localisation : France, Sarthe (Pays de la Loire)

    Informations professionnelles :
    Activité : Contrôleur de Gestion

    Informations forums :
    Inscription : Juin 2006
    Messages : 4 756
    Par défaut
    Bonjour,

    Une idée a tester

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    textbox = Application.WorksheetFunction.Min(textbox1,textbox2,textbox3) + Application.WorksheetFunction.Min(textbox12,textbox13,textbox14)

  3. #3
    Expert éminent Avatar de mercatog
    Homme Profil pro
    Inscrit en
    Juillet 2008
    Messages
    9 435
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Autre

    Informations forums :
    Inscription : Juillet 2008
    Messages : 9 435
    Par défaut
    Et même si c'était le cas, théoriquement le minimum de A, B et C=min(min(A, B),C)

  4. #4
    Membre confirmé
    Inscrit en
    Octobre 2009
    Messages
    78
    Détails du profil
    Informations forums :
    Inscription : Octobre 2009
    Messages : 78
    Par défaut
    merci pour votre réactivité

    jfontaine : j'avais déjà testé cette solution et j'ai une erreur d'execution de type "1004"

    je vais tester la solution de mercatog :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    TextBox4 = Application.Min(TextBox1, Application.Min(TextBox2, TextBox3)) + Application.Min(TextBox12, Application.Min(TextBox13, TextBox14))

  5. #5
    Expert confirmé Avatar de jfontaine
    Homme Profil pro
    Contrôleur de Gestion
    Inscrit en
    Juin 2006
    Messages
    4 756
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 51
    Localisation : France, Sarthe (Pays de la Loire)

    Informations professionnelles :
    Activité : Contrôleur de Gestion

    Informations forums :
    Inscription : Juin 2006
    Messages : 4 756
    Par défaut
    Essai en mettant le texte au format valeur

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    TextBox4 = Application.Min(TextBox1, Application.Min(val(TextBox2), val(TextBox3))) etc ...

  6. #6
    Membre confirmé
    Inscrit en
    Octobre 2009
    Messages
    78
    Détails du profil
    Informations forums :
    Inscription : Octobre 2009
    Messages : 78
    Par défaut
    je crois qu'on y est presque mais il y a toujours un problème d'execution de type "13"

  7. #7
    Expert confirmé Avatar de jfontaine
    Homme Profil pro
    Contrôleur de Gestion
    Inscrit en
    Juin 2006
    Messages
    4 756
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 51
    Localisation : France, Sarthe (Pays de la Loire)

    Informations professionnelles :
    Activité : Contrôleur de Gestion

    Informations forums :
    Inscription : Juin 2006
    Messages : 4 756
    Par défaut
    a mon avis tu es en symbole decimal ","

    Fais comme cela

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Val(replace(txtBox2,",","."))

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[XL-2010] Somme date d'une textbox avec un nombre de jour
    Par justin74 d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 05/07/2011, 21h46
  2. [AC-2003] Mise à jour textbox "somme" en fonction de textbox "saisie"
    Par Farabon dans le forum VBA Access
    Réponses: 3
    Dernier message: 09/06/2011, 11h57
  3. [XL-2003] recuperer la somme numerique de 7 textbox dans une cellule
    Par cedric cc dans le forum Macros et VBA Excel
    Réponses: 12
    Dernier message: 27/03/2011, 15h21
  4. Somme valeur textbox
    Par acostast dans le forum Macros et VBA Excel
    Réponses: 3
    Dernier message: 31/10/2007, 00h10
  5. somme de plusieurs textbox (debutant)
    Par josémaria dans le forum VB 6 et antérieur
    Réponses: 7
    Dernier message: 19/03/2007, 13h25

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o